
IBM Network Printer 24 IPDS Option
The enclosed IPDS SIMM and CD ROM are intended for the IBM Network Printer 24. If you have a
different printer, contact your point of purchase to obtain the correct IPDS option.
Installing the IPDS Option is a four step process:
1. Install the IPDS SIMM in the printer. (See “Installing the IPDS Option SIMM.”)
2. Verify the IPDS SIMM was properly installed. (See “Installing the IPDS Option SIMM.”)
3. Determine amount of DRAM memory needed to properly print jobs using IPDS. (See “Determining
DRAM Memory Requirements for IPDS.”)
4. Determine if you need to update printer Controller Microcode. (See “Determining If You Need to
Update Controller Microcode” on page 6.)
Installing the IPDS Option SIMM
1. Setup the printer as described in
Network Printer 24 and 24PS: Quick Setup
.
2. If you are already familiar with installing options in the controller, install the IPDS SIMM. The IPDS
Option SIMM can go in any socket within the 4-socket group (labelled FLASH). For further details,
review the
User's Guide
.
Note: When you handle the IPDS option and other computer components, take these precautions:
Limit your movement. Movement can cause static electricity to build up around you.
Always handle components carefully. Handle adapters and memory-module kits by the edges.
Never touch any exposed circuitry.
When you are installing a new option, touch the static-protective package containing the option to
the mounting bracket on the controller card for at least two seconds. This reduces static electricity
from the package and from your body.
When possible, remove the option and install it directly in the controller without setting the option
down. When this is not possible, place the static-protective package that the option came in on a
smooth, level surface and place the option on it.
Do not place the option on the printer cover or other metal surface.
3. Reinstall the controller card. Verify that the controller and options are installed correctly by printing a
new Configuration Page. See step 4.
4. Print a Configuration Page (full details are in the
Quick Setup
):
a. Make sure the printer is offline. If the printer is online, press the Online key to take it offline.
b. Press the Menu key once. TEST MENU appears in the message display area.
c. Press the Item key once. CONFIG PAGE appears in the message display area. Note that the
menu name appears on the top line and the action item appears on the second line.
d. Press the Enter key to print the Configuration Page.
5. Verify the IPDS SIMM was installed properly by checking the Configuration Page, under Installed
Options for IPDS.
Determining DRAM Memory Requirements for IPDS
Below are DRAM memory requirements for updating IPDS microcode and for printing jobs using IPDS.
1. Verify that you have at least 8MB DRAM memory installed. IPDS requires a minimum of 8MB DRAM
(printer memory) to work properly. If the Configuration Page you printed in step 4 does not show at
least 8MB Total Memory, install additional DRAM memory. Review the
User's Guide
for more
information on installing DRAM SIMMs.
